Product details
RS Pro Common Mode Chokes 0.20uh-0.70uh
RS Pro Common mode chokes are miniature SMD chokes ideal for pick and place compactability they also provide reliable coplanarity. The common mode choke comes with various inductance values and offers high attenuation over a wide frequency range.
